Varieties of hosting solutions

A hosting service suggests stashing and/or sharing certain web content on a server hosted by a website hosting company. There are various kinds of hosting services utilized for various ends, so let's take a look at these. In this way, you can elect what you want, depending on whether you wish to have a site, e-mail aliases, or to share files with mates and colleagues.

- File hosting: a service offered by particular web hosts, which enables you to share enormous files. These could be disk images, films, audio files, archived documents, etc. This solution is also known as file storage, and its single designation is to share files, since it does not support site uploading. The moment the files are uploaded, you will either obtain an accidentally created download link for each of them, or you will be able to survey a table of all the files in a directory, but you will be unable to view .html or .php website files in your browser. Free file hosting services are often supported by showing advertisements next to the download links, while a timer forces you to wait for a certain period of time to view them. A given file can be downloaded with restricted speed. If you run a paid file hosting package, there are no limitations as to how many files you can upload/download immediately, and also there is no limitation as far as the download speed and the file size are concerned.

- Image hosting: similar to file hosting; some firms offer a hosting solution for images only. This hosting variant is good if you wish to share an immense number of images with chums or associates since the solution is generally free of charge. You will receive a randomly generated link for each pic or album and you can then share this link. As with the file storage service, .html and .php files are not supported, so the solution cannot be used for web pages.

- Email hosting: a solution devoted to handling your email address accounts. Some companies offer web site hosting solutions for web pages, but do not provide an email service. If you want to get a mail address with your domain name but do not desire to keep a web site, then the email hosting service is what you need. You can create e-mailbox accounts and administer them, but there will be no hosting service for the domains. The e-mail hosting service involves incoming POP/IMAP and outgoing SMTP email servers.

- Video hosting: this service enables you to upload and share videos. You can either share a link to a given video clip, or you can embed the video in your web page that is hosted somewhere else. The advantage of utilizing this method instead of uploading the video clip in a hosting account is that the video file brings about a particular amount of central processing unit load, so with a handful of video files and several hundred web page viewers, you may have a hard time with your web space hosting resources. Embedding the video file will permit you to keep as many video files as you want to without hassling about system reserves.

- Web page hosting: this is the solution that you require if you want to keep a site. There may be limitations based on the form of hosting solution that you've chosen - a free hosting account, a paid shared hosting plan, a VPS or a dedicated server. Depending on that, your web hosting package may be better or worse compared with the regular e-mail/file/video/image hosting accounts that are tailored for particular content exclusively.
